Wafer, cell and module production technology is constantly evolving. With a market share of around 95 percent, silicon-based solar modules dominate the global market. While the passivated emitter and rear cell concept (PERC) is the working horse of the industry, we are now seeing a transition towards new technologies: The global production of tunnel oxide passivated contact (TOPCon), silicon heterojunction (SHJ) and interdigitated back contact (IBC) cells has already reached GW level. European machine manufacturers are the leading suppliers of solutions for the global market. Their innovative equipment has been developed to enable the high-quality, efficient production of solar cells. In this session, machine and equipment suppliers will be talking with European cell manufacturers about the state-of-the art of production technology and the future trends in the beyond-TW-scale market.

Industrial and commercial flexibility is no longer experimental - it is becoming a core part of network operation and market participation. Across Europe, DSOs, transmission system operators (TSOs), aggregators and retailers are moving from isolated pilots to coordinated programs that avoid grid upgrades and deliver real capacity and financial value for all participants.This session focuses on the operational integration of C&I flexibility into routine grid workflows through dispatch, settlement, verification and commercial models. It highlights how flexibility is embedded in daily operations: from automated dispatch and verification tools to new contractual models that reward large energy users for adapting consumption. You will gain insight into replicable approaches for scaling flex portfolios, integrating them into control-room workflows and ensuring fair value-sharing across utilities, service providers and industrial consumers.
